The 2017 Palladium American Eagle BU marks the historic debut of the U.S. Mint's first-ever palladium bullion coin. Struck in 1 troy ounce of .9995 fine palladium and released in limited quantities, this coin is an essential milestone for both bullion investors and modern coin collectors. As the inaugural issue in the Palladium Eagle series, it carries significant numismatic and historical appeal.

Highlights:
- Face Value: $25 (U.S. legal tender)
- Contains 1 troy oz of .9995 fine palladium
- Brilliant Uncirculated (BU) condition
- No mintmark (struck at the West Point Mint but not designated on the coin)
- Obverse: Showcases Adolph A. Weinman's iconic Winged Liberty design, originally used on the Mercury Dime (1916-1945), representing freedom of thought.
- Reverse: Features a bold American bald eagle grasping an olive branch and perched on a rock-a striking design adapted from Weinman's 1907 American Institute of Architects gold medal.
